2. Filter Schedules by Sheet

Another new feature in Revit 2023 is the ability to filter schedules by the sheet. This feature can be incredibly useful for large projects with many sheets, as it allows users to easily find the schedules they need by filtering them based on the sheet they are placed on. This can save users a lot of time and make their workflow more efficient.

3. Views Placed on Sheet Gets New Icons

The project browser in Revit 2023 has also been updated with new icons for views placed on a sheet. This feature allows users to quickly identify which views are placed on sheets, making it easier to manage and organize project views. This can save users a lot of time and make their workflow more organized.

5. Measure in 3D Views

Finally, Revit 2023 allows users to measure in 3D views. This feature allows users to measure distances, angles, and areas in 3D views, making it easier to get accurate measurements and improve project accuracy. This feature can be incredibly useful for those working on complex projects that require precise measurements.
